Microsoft is gradually abandoning the integration of Paint 3D applications in Windows 10

Over the years, Microsoft has made several changes to Windows 10, including adding and removing various features. In the Windows 10 Fall Creators Update, Microsoft introduced the 3D object folder and enabled the deep integration between the classic Paint and Paint 3D. For most users, Paint 3D applications and other 3D features are useless, but they cannot be completely removed from the operating system.

In File Explorer, 3D object folders are placed together with shortcuts to important folders such as the desktop, pictures, documents, etc., which always occupy visual space. Similarly, the context menu also has the option of “Edit with Paint 3D”, and most people may not use it. Uninstalling or disabling these features will not give people the option to opt-out of the forced integration of Paint 3D. Unless you are very familiar with the registry editor, there is no other way to reduce clutter.

With the release of the Windows 10 21H2 version, Microsoft seems to abandon Paint 3D application integration in the operating system. After the update, “Edit with Paint 3D” will be removed from the context menu and the classic Paint application.

Users who often use paint applications may know that the classic Paint (paint.exe) currently comes with the “Edit with Paint 3D” option, which allows you to open pictures in Paint 3D for additional customization. But in the new Paint application, Microsoft removed the “Edit with Paint 3D” option.

So far, even if you try to edit the registry manually, it is impossible to remove the Paint 3D option from the classic paint application. Using the registry editor, only the context menu items can be modified. This will change with the Windows 10 Sun Valley update because the Paint 3D entry in the Paint application will be deleted by Microsoft on all systems. The Paint 3D application can still be downloaded from the Microsoft Store. If you are interested in Paint 3D, you can still install it and continue to use it.
